Exportieren (0) Drucken
Alle erweitern

Rückgabecodes

Letzte Aktualisierung: Oktober 2014

Die Funktionen der systemeigenen Dienst-Hosting-Runtimebibliothek geben einen generischen Erfolgs- oder Fehlerstatus zurück. Um auf Erfolg zu testen, verwenden Sie das Makro SUCCEEDED. Um auf Fehler zu testen, verwenden Sie das Makro FAILED.

Einige Funktionen in der Bibliothek geben eine Zeichenfolge in einen Puffer zurück. Für diese Funktionen muss beim Aufrufen die Puffergröße übergeben werden. Wenn die Puffergröße zu klein ist, gibt die Funktion die Konstante ROLEMANAGER_E_INSUFFICIENT_BUFFER und einen Parameter zurück, der die erforderliche Größe für den Puffer angibt. Zu den Funktionen, die möglicherweise diese Konstante zurückgeben, gehören RoleEnvironmentGetConfigurationSetting-Funktion, LocalResourceGetName-Funktion und LocalResourceGetRootPath.

Eine Funktion, die ROLE_ENVIRONMENT_E_INSUFFICIENT_BUFFER zurückgibt, kann mit einem größeren Puffer wiederholt werden. Andere Fehler können nicht wiederholt werden.

Anzeigen:
© 2015 Microsoft